The global Smart Tv Chip market size was valued at approximately USD 1.8 billion in 2025 and is projected to reach USD 3.32 billion by 2035, growing at a CAGR of 6.4% during the forecast period. The market resides at the intersection of consumer electronics and advanced semiconductor technology, focusing on chips specifically designed to be integrated into smart television sets. These chips offer enhanced processing capabilities, connectivity options, and integrated solutions for seamless streaming, gaming, and other interactive applications. The ecosystem includes chip manufacturers, TV manufacturers, software providers, and networking solution providers among other stakeholders.
Smart Tv Chips are pivotal in transforming traditional televisions into multifunctional smart devices that offer internet connectivity, app integration, and user interaction capabilities. The technological landscape in the Smart Tv Chip market is driven by innovations in semiconductor miniaturization and power efficiency. Companies focus on developing System-on-Chip (SoC) solutions that bundle processing, graphics, and connectivity functions, thus optimizing performance metrics while minimizing hardware footprint. Research and development initiatives emphasize AI integration and real-time analytics, paving the way for personalized user experiences. North America leads the market, driven by robust demand for advanced smart TVs and high-level investment in semiconductor R&D, capturing over 36% of the market. Europe follows closely, benefitting from strict regulatory standards that propel innovation in sustainable technologies and power efficiency. The Asia Pacific region promises rapid growth, attributed to manufacturing efficiencies and rising disposable incomes, particularly in China and India. Latin America's market development is focused on digital infrastructure upgrades, while Middle East & Africa maintain emerging status, with opportunities identified in urbanized tech adoption trends.
The market structure is moderately consolidated, with key players such as Intel, Qualcomm, and MediaTek holding substantial market share through extensive portfolios and global outreach.
